We have 42 accredited partners across the Velden and Marskirk territories, with tiered margins of 15–25%. Two partners are under performance review; documentation is in the shared programme file. Accreditation renewals fall due in the second quarter, and training materials need refreshing before then. Anneke will own all partner escalations from Monday. The forward strategy appears in the confidential note below.

management briefing: The renewal with Ulaathix Group closes at $2 million a year, 15 percent below the last contract. Project Oliwyn slips by two quarters because of the audit delay.

## Further reading

Zero-downtime migrations on Tallowbase follow the expand/migrate/contract pattern: add nullable columns, dual-write via the Quillfeather shim, backfill in batches, then drop old columns one release later. Never rename in place. Locks over 2s fail CI. The Marrowick incident from last spring is required reading before touching any table over 10M rows. The full migration playbook, lock-timeout settings, and rollback procedure are documented on the internal wiki page below.

operations page: https://grafana.zemvarworks.corp/pages/view/dash/fc7bb3490edf

### Per-Tenant Rate Quotas

The Quotarium service enforces per-tenant request quotas across all public endpoints. Each tenant's limits are defined in its plan manifest and evaluated per rolling sixty-second window; exceeding them returns a 429 with a retry hint. When testing quota behavior against the staging tenant, authenticate with the internal metering key shown below.

app token of fajop-fahif = qvz4-AnML